THE FACTS

Students success rate on state tests are below state standards, especially in core subjects which are reading and math. Unfortunately, if they don’t have strong reading skills, they can’t achieve the standards in other subject areas because of the fact that all subjects require strong reading skills and linked to reading. . All these data show that the students need intensive and comprehensive reading and math tutoring programs.

Mentors Make a Difference

There are not enough English Language Art and Math teachers for effective tutoring. Since there are not enough teachers, the school needs volunteer parents to help tutoring, to offer reading and math club activities. Other community members are also welcome to help in this matter.

STRATEGIES

• Parent Workshops : Effective motivation and software students use on daily basis.

• School Newsletter and Wednesday Mail: Bimonthly newsletters and biweekly Wednesday mails will be emailed to all parents and published on the school website.

• Reading & Math Clubs: Volunteer parents will offer clubs to strengthen our students’ reading and math skills.

STRATEGIES AND FUND

• Library Time: Volunteer parents will also help librarian to organize and help students at their library period.

• Fund-raising: PTO will arrange fund-raising activities to purchase necessary materials. Local businesses will be visited.

GOAL

The ultimate goal is increasing student achievement through parent communication and support. Training for parents would be made available to allow for better methods for working with students.
